Looking at individual cards might be a bit overkill , as often cards are groups and come together.
So if you play one card you also play another that goes well with it.
That means these combinations of cards matter more than the individual card and if people dont play them together, they have worse results, than if they do play them together.
Thats especially true for Sisay, as it combos with multiple cards you have to search after another, or just having them in your deck gives you more replacements for different needs.
CORRECT! When I started I only looked at individual cards. But after more and more development into this I have figured out more and more way to do this. and now I can look at groups and even groups + exlusion. The individal cards are still there and I do think it gives some info. But yes I am moving more and more into the group cards concept.

I'm so sad that Kalain has such a bad winrate. For a Selvala line she seems like such a perfect card to play from hand. Gets you a treasure for a potentially earlier Sisay activation and gets Sisay to the perfect power for Selvala on end-step into Derevi the next turn, etc. She also just doesn't really do much on the board so isn't a threat that people would try to remove unless all of your legendary permanents are getting focused.

Thoughts on Leyline of the Guildpack? Would make any legend make sisay a 7/7 I believe.
Thing is it dosen't do anything more then that. Sure it makes lands tap for everything but fetchlands and shocklands will fix that for you. It is quite expensive if you don't have it in the opener. and sisay don't have to be a 7/7. She naturally gets there anyways. I just think it is a dead card outside the opener.

why not include imperial seal?
In short. If you think of tymna that card draw the card right after casting im seal. Compard to sisay that search and don't draw. You simply don't have that natural way of getting it to your hand right away. Is kinda just feels of. That has been my and others feelings about it.
